Power users often prefer custom ROMs rather than what manufacturers’ roll out. Most of the time manufacturer’s do not roll out newer versions of Android  for older devices which results in users flashing custom ROMs. But, these ROMs could sometimes be unstable and you may encounter bugs and make to go back to a ‘stable’ ROM. Here’s how to downgrade any Xiaomi device.xiaomi - Downgrade any Xiaomi device

How to Downgrade any Xiaomi device


  1. ADB Zip file.
  2. Fastboot zip file for you device.
  3. MiFlash


Step 1: Enable USSB Debugging

  1. Go to Settings > About Phone.
  2. Tap on MIUI Version 7 times till you see a message saying Developer Options has been enabled.
  3. Go back to Settings > Additional Settings > Developer Tools.
  4. Enable USB Debugging.

Step 2: Boot into Download Mode

  1. Unzip the ADB zip file.
  2. Shift + Right click the unzipped file.
  3. Click on Open Command Window Here.
  4. Type in the following commands:
    1. adb device
    2. adb reboot edl
  5. Your device will now reboot into Download mode.adb1 - Downgrade any Xiaomi device

Step 3: Verify if device is being detected

  1. Click on Start button.
  2. Right click on Computer or My PC.
  3. Click on Manage.
  4. Click on Device Manager.
  5. You should see Android Phone listed there. Click on it and you should see Xiaomi Compoisite MDB Interface.
  6. Go to Step 4 if you do not see your device listed on the Device Manager.

Step 4: Make PC/Laptop recognize your device

  1. Navigate to C:\Windows\System32
  2. Shift + Right click on it and choose Open Command Window Here.
  3. Execute following commands:
    1. exe -set loadoptions ENABLE_INTEGRITY_CHECKS
    2. exe -set TESTSIGNING OFF
  4. You should get a success message. If you get a “bcdedit.exe is not recognized as an internal” error, follow the following steps:
  5. Go to Start > Computer / My PC.
  6. Right click and click on Properties.
  7. Go to Advance System Settings
  8. Click on Advance tab and then on Environment Variables
  9. Click on Path and enter the following as Value: C:\\Windows\System32 and save. If you don’t find Path, just click on New and create.

Step 5: Flash the ROM

  1. Unzip the fastboot zip file.
  2. Unzip and install MiFlash.
  3. Run MiFlash as administrator.
  4. Click on Browse, go to the extracted fastboot folder and select Image.
  5. Click on Browse > Advance.
  6. Choose flashall.bat in the first line.
  7. Select Flash All located at the bottom.
  8. Click on Refresh button located at the top and your device will be recognized.
  9. Select Flash and wait for about 10 minutes.adb-2 - Downgrade any Xiaomi device

Unplug the cable, press and hold the power button for 10-20 seconds till you feel some vibrations. You device will now boot in a new and stable ROM.

[quote bcolor=”#3ea3c1″ arrow=”yes”]

Also Read:



Please enter your comment!
Please enter your name here